Requesting Account Deletion: If you're looking to close your Link Saver account, we've made the process straightforward. Follow these steps to initiate the account deletion request: Step 1: Contact Us through linksaverapp@gmail.com. Step 2: In the email template, please include the following information: Your registered username Your registered email address A brief message indicating your request for account deletion Reason why you want to delete your account (optional) Step 3: Send the email. Effective Date: This Privacy Policy describes how your personal information is collected, used, and shared when you use the “Link Saver” mobile application. Information We Collect When you use the App, we collect certain information to provide you with the best experience and improve our services. This includes: Account Information : When you create an account, we collect your username, email address, and password. Additionally, if you choose to sign up using your Google account, we collect your Google account information, including your first name of the google account as username (which you can change later on) and email address. Directories and Links : The primary functionality of the App is to allow you to create directories with titles and save valid links with titles inside these directories.
